Carly Rae Jepsen to Perform a Free Concert on Carnival Splendor

Music superstar Carly Rae Jepsen will perform in a free concert onboard Carnival Splendor in 2018 as part of the Carnival Live program.

A free concert for all guests will be performed by music superstar Carly Rae Jepsen in February 2018. This will be the first concert in partnership with Universal Music Group and unlike other Carnival Live performances across the fleet, this one will be for free.

Sarah Beth Reno, Carnival’s vice president of entertainment, said:

“We’re delighted to have Carly bring her signature brand of pop music to guests sailing aboard Carnival Splendor.”

“A free open-air concert on Lido Deck is an exciting new twist for Carnival LIVE and we can’t wait for our guests to experience this one-of-a-kind entertainment concept in an entirely new setting.”

The Carnival Live performance will take place during carnival Splendors 7-day February 17 cruise out of Long Beach, California. The concert will be held on the ships lido deck on February 18 while it’s at sea.

Carly Rae Jepsen said:

“While I’ve performed all over the world and on Broadway, I’ve never performed on a cruise ship before and I’m really looking forward toa night with my fans in what promises to be a unique venue for an incredible night.”

Jepsen joins an impressive lineup of Carnival LIVE artists who run the gamut of musical genres, from rock, country, R&B, and pop, as well as some of the biggest names in comedy. Previous Carnival LIVE artists include music superstars Tim McGraw and Carrie Underwood and comedians Jim Gaffigan and Chris Tucker.
